2. How a 5% Annual Interest Rate Compounded Quarterly Actually Works in Practice
When a bank advertises a 5% annual interest rate compounded quarterly, it means the 5% annual rate is split into four equal quarterly portions, each applied to the growing balance. Starting with $1,000, the first compounding cycle adds interest based on that sum, so the next period’s interest builds on a slightly larger base. Over two years—eight quarters—this process creates a snowball effect: small gains gain momentum.
This method is widely used in U.S. savings products, offering clarity and fairness by following standard financial formulas. For a $1,000 deposit, applying 5% annually compounded quarterly results in a final amount that reflects both time and compounding power.
